Output 95356891b0349a75dfb04273bca78c37c6a0ffd0d482b0584447d4302c98a4ed:1

value
1664886
script pubkey
OP_0 OP_PUSHBYTES_20 3943ffc9f8a3bae3f1f9a213da162244e2eadc9f
address
bc1q89pllj0c5waw8u0e5gfa593zgn3w4hylhz0rar
transaction
95356891b0349a75dfb04273bca78c37c6a0ffd0d482b0584447d4302c98a4ed
spent
false